Carling Cup Results

You have to say it but they were two great results for Arsenal and Tottenham last night. To go to Manchester City and get the win will be a great boost for Tottenham. While Blackburn is always a nightmare place to get a result so Arsene Wenger will be more than pleased with the 3-2 win.

I watched a bit of the Tottenham game and was impressed with some of the football from Spurs. They were creating some great moves in the last third and were unlucky to have Zokora sent off to say the least. Coming on top of the great Portsmouth result, it seems Ramos maybe beginning to work his magic.

Arsenal by all accounts stood upto the physical challenge of Blackburn and played some stunning football to boot, though did give away a two goal lead before triumphing after extra time. They also lost Denilson to a red card and Barazite with a dislocated shoulder. Wenger really is a genius manager the way he has built this squad up. Full marks to the Arsenal board and fans - they've weathered a couple of ordinary seasons to reap the rewards with a young side playing the best football in the league.

With Arsenal, Tottenham and Everton already through to the semi-finals the Carling cup will have a great line-up for the last four whoever goes through from Chelsea and Liverpool (Though I of course am praying for a Liverpool win!)
